Automatic high-content image analysis software

Cellular studies have been revolutionised with the launch of new software from Carl Zeiss that automatically extracts biologically relevant data from micrographs by combining high-resolution fluorescence imaging and complex image analysis. Developed with the high-content screening specialist Cellomics, the AxioVision ASSAYbuilder module inherits 15 years of experience in the field of high-content analysis (HCA).

ASSAYbuilder supports the examination of processes in cells, between cells or in small organisms and will be especially useful in the study of apoptosis, cytotoxicity, molecule localisation and translocation, and cell differentiation and proliferation. For example, users can analyse the position of the cytoskeleton or determine the proportion of living and dead cells in a sample.

ASSAYbuilder is compatible with almost all inverted or upright imaging systems and stereomicroscopes from Carl Zeiss and other AxioVision software modules. Automated hardware, such as motorised microscope stages, permits set up of a screening station that can also be designed as a living cell screening station by using incubation components.
